Codify and Scale Your Culture Early — Before It’s Too Late
As startups grow, it becomes increasingly challenging to ensure everyone remains aligned with the core values and goals that shaped the company’s early days. The first team typically ‘gets it’ instinctively, but as the organization expands—onboarding new teams, adding managers, and scaling across locations—it’s essential to be intentional about codifying what matters most. Reinforce Accountability Without Building Bureaucracy
Accountability is critical as a company scales, but the traditional approaches—micromanagement and added layers—often stifle agility and drive frustration. Make Cross-Functional Collaboration the Default
In scaling startups, most operational pain stems from communication breakdowns and siloed execution. Whether it’s the disconnect between product and sales or the persistent gap between marketing and operations, these issues quickly become barriers to speed and growth.
